Aggie Propulsion & Rocketry Lab (APRL) is a student-run bi-propellant liquid-fueled rocketry team. We are working towards building UC Davis's first-ever liquid rocket. Our project will enable students at Davis to design, build, test, and launch rockets for years to come.

Our mission is three-fold. Make rocketry accessible to all students regardless of background or experience. Create a community of like-minded individuals sharing their passion for space and rocketry. Push the boundaries of undergraduate rocketry and propulsion.
